On 06/16/2015 08:53 AM, Michael S. Tsirkin wrote:
>     
>     It's a common idiom:
>     
>         Error *local_err = NULL;
>         ....
>         foo(&local_err);
>         ...
>         if (local_err) {
>             error_propagate(errp, local_err);
>             return;
>         }
>     
>     Unfortunately it means that call to foo(&local_err) will
>     not abort even if errp is set to error_abort.
>     
>     Instead, we get an abort at error_propagate which is too late.
>     

Please humor the ignorant: Why is this too late? Any code that does
anything between foo(&local_err) and error_propagate is already broken.

>     To fix, add an API to check errp and set local_err to error_abort
>     if errp is error_abort.
>
